À partir d’une perspective socioclinique, ce texte s’emploie à dégager des pistes de réflexion sur la nécessaire problématisation des dimensions psychiques et sociales dans l’intervention. Celle-ci sera définie comme espace théorique, mais aussi espace d’un rapport à l’autre où s’articulent les aspects affectifs, cognitifs et sociaux. Sera examinée la portée théorique du récit sur soi en tant que production de connaissances qui conjuguent ces aspects. Il serait réducteur de penser que le travail sur soi ne serait qu’une réponse psychologisante à l’impératif de production de l’individu.
